Mechanism of Action

Azithromycin, the active ingredient in Aziros 500mg Tablet, works by inhibiting the growth and replication of bacteria. It binds to the bacterial ribosome, preventing the production of essential proteins, which ultimately leads to the death of the bacteria.

Side Effects

Like all medications, Aziros 500mg Tablet can cause side effects, some of which may be serious. Common side effects include:

  • Nausea and vomiting
  • Diarrhea
  • Abdominal pain
  • Headache
  • Fatigue

Serious side effects, although rare, may include:

  • Allergic reactions (such as hives, itching, or difficulty breathing)
  • Liver damage
  • Heart problems (such as irregular heartbeat)

If you experience any side effects, report them to your doctor or pharmacist immediately.
